Men's Squash Wraps 3-1 Weekend with Win Against No. 26 Dickinson
11/14/2021 5:16:00 PM | Men's Squash
PHILADELPHIA – The No. 5 Drexel University men's squash team wrapped a 3-1 opening weekend with a 9-0 victory against No. 26 Dickinson at the Kline and Specter Squash Center on Sunday afternoon.
Opening the afternoon for the Dragons, Shaan Dalal won his match at number eight, 11-6, 11-3, 11-4. At number six, Filip Krueger took an 11-1, 11-2, 11-3 victory. Also in the first rotation, Fritiof Jacobsson claimed an 11-4, 11-2, 8-11, 11-6 final in the fourth spot and Haris Qasim topped Omar Ali 11-6, 11-1, 11-5 at number two.
The second rotation saw Jose Lopez make quick work of his opponent at number seven with an 11-1, 11-3, 11-7 win. Noel Heaton did the same in the fifth spot, winning 11-2, 11-3, 11-2. Michael Berry swept the ninth position with a 11-3, 11-2, 11-5 victory. At number one, Lucas Rousselet fended off a first game challenge to win 12-10, 11-4, 11-6. The third position had Dylan Kachur taking his match 11-7, 11-3, 11-8.
Next up, the Dragons battle No. 15 Williams on Saturday, November 20 at the Kline and Specter Squash Center. Match time is scheduled for 12:00 p.m.
